### Escalation — Formula Sandbox (Quillcalc)

If the sandbox worker pool for user-supplied formulas exceeds 80% CPU for 10 minutes, or a formula escapes its time budget repeatedly, page the Quillcalc runtime on-call. Do not disable sandboxing to restore throughput; that requires director approval. Contractors should first post in the runtime channel. For after-hours escalation, e-mail the runtime duty lead directly.

escalation mailbox, tadug-bagag: gileth@nelvroforge.corp

## Build Provenance: DeployDot Status Bot

DeployDot builds run nightly from the protected release branch at Quillford. Each image embeds its source commit and builder identity; the bot refuses to start if the provenance check fails. New team members: never deploy unsigned images. Verify any running instance against the token below.

build token for fajop-kageg: htk14_a2d40227103e0f

## Artifact Signing — SDK Parity Notes (Weekly Sync)

Kestrel SDK for Android reached parity with the Swift client this sprint: offline queueing, batched telemetry, and retry semantics now match. Both SDKs ship as signed artifacts from the same pipeline. Remaining gap: background sync throttling, targeted next sprint. Verify both release bundles before tagging. Both artifacts validate against the shared signing key below.

signing key of kawig-fafog = bky19_6Fypv1qws7J8qJtaYjX